Step One: Exfoliation as the Foundation

Exfoliation is one of the most important steps in any body care ritual.

Dead skin cells build up on the surface of the skin, creating a barrier that prevents moisture from penetrating effectively. This can leave the skin looking dull and feeling rough.

Creating Your Holistic Body Care Ritual

Building a holistic routine does not need to be complicated.

A simple structure can include:

Before Shower

Dry brush using a body brush to stimulate circulation.

During Shower

Cleanse and exfoliate using a loofah sponge, exfoliating gloves, or body scrub brush.

After Shower

Apply body butter followed by body oil to lock in moisture.

Daily Support

Incorporate nutrient rich foods that support skin health.

This combination creates a balanced routine that works both externally and internally.
